Chemical Properties of Benzoic acid, p-[(2-hydroxy-3-phthalimidopropyl)amino]-, ethyl ester (CAS 132854-37-6)

Benzoic acid, p-[(2-hydroxy-3-phthalimidopropyl)amino]-, ethyl ester

InChI
InChI=1S/C20H20N2O5/c1-2-27-20(26)13-7-9-14(10-8-13)21-11-15(23)12-22-18(24)16-5-3-4-6-17(16)19(22)25/h3-10,15,21,23H,2,11-12H2,1H3
InChI Key
XKIALGNRNRCYFX-UHFFFAOYSA-N
Formula
C20H20N2O5
SMILES
CCOC(=O)c1ccc(NCC(O)CN2C(=O)c3ccccc3C2=O)cc1
Molecular Weight1
368.38
CAS
132854-37-6
